BIGGIO FINALLY IN HALL OF FAME
It may have taken 3 tries, but Craig Biggio is finally going to get his bust in Cooperstown. For the first time since 1955, 4-players have been inducted to the MLB Hall of Fame. Players needed 75% of votes for induction Randy Johnson (97.3), Pedro Martinez (91.1), John Smoltz (82.9) and Craig Biggio (82.7) are the players selected by voters. Jeff Bagwell missed out in his 5th year on the ballot, garnering (55.7 %) which is higher than last year. He was the 2nd one out of the Hall behind Mike Piazza. Don Mattingly is now off the ballot for consideration after not being elected for 15 years, also those receiving less than 5% of votes will no longer be considered.
A complete list of the voting is below:
Name Votes (Pct.) Yrs on ballot
Randy Johnson 534 (97.3) 1
Pedro Martinez 500 (91.1) 1
John Smoltz 455 (82.9) 1
Craig Biggio 454 (82.7) 3
Mike Piazza 384 (69.9) 3
Jeff Bagwell 306 (55.7) 5
Tim Raines 302 (55) 8
Curt Schilling 215 (39.2) 3
Roger Clemens 206 (37.5) 3
Barry Bonds 202 (36.8) 3
Lee Smith 166 (30.2) 13
Edgar Martinez 148 (27) 6
Alan Trammell 138 (25.1) 14
Mike Mussina 135 (24.6) 2
Jeff Kent 77 (14) 2
Fred McGriff 71 (12.9) 9
Larry Walker 65 (11.8) 5
Gary Sheffield 64 (11.7) 1
Mark McGwire 55 (10) 9
Don Mattingly 50 (9.1) 15
Sammy Sosa 36 (6.6) 3
Nomar Garciaparra 30 (5.5) 1
Carlos Delgado 21 (3.8) 1
Troy Percival 4 (0.7) 1
Aaron Boone 2 (0.4) 1
Tom Gordon 2 (0.4) 1
Darin Erstad 1 (0.2) 1
Rich Aurilia 0 (0) 1
Tony Clark 0 (0) 1
Jermaine Dye 0 (0) 1
Cliff Floyd 0 (0) 1
Brian Giles 0 (0) 1
Eddie Guardado 0 (0) 1
Jason Schmidt 0 (0) 1
